Invest Time in Skill Development

Gaming skill doesn’t happen overnight. The most successful players dedicate consistent time to improving their abilities. This means practicing regularly, studying game mechanics, and learning from experienced players. Consider watching tutorial videos, joining gaming communities, and playing with better opponents.

  • Practice specific skills in isolation before jumping into competitive matches
  • Watch professional players to understand advanced strategies
  • Join communities where experienced gamers share tips
  • Record your gameplay to identify mistakes and improvement areas
  • Play with players slightly better than you to gradually improve

The grind is real, but it pays off. Players who commit to skill development see measurable progress within weeks. Set achievable goals and track your improvement regularly.

Build a Supportive Gaming Community

Gaming thrives in community. Surrounding yourself with positive, supportive players makes the experience infinitely better. This could mean joining Discord servers, finding a gaming guild, or playing regularly with the same group of friends. Community members share strategies, provide motivation, and make gaming more enjoyable.

A good gaming community offers several benefits. Members help each other through difficult content, celebrate victories together, and create a sense of belonging. This social aspect keeps players engaged long-term and prevents burnout. Look for communities with clear rules against toxicity and a focus on helping members improve.
